A measuring cylinder contains 40 cm3 of water. When a stone of mass 69 g is dropped into the water, the stone sinks and the wate

r level rises to the 70 cm mark. (a) Calculate the volume of the stone. (b) Calculate the density of the stone.​ ( ignore the subject. the subject is science.)

Answer: 2.3 g cm^3

Explanation: In this case the rise in level of water is same as the volume occupied by the stone.

a) Volume occupied by the stone = 70 cm^3 – 40 cm^3= 30 cm^3

b) Density = mass/volume

                  = 69g/30 cm^3 = 2.3 g cm^3

Are mules an example of speciation? Why or why not?
solniwko [45]

Answer:

Hybrids are the offspring of two species. A mule is the hybrid offspring of a female horse and male donkey. Because mules are sterile, they are not classified as a distinct species. The biological species concept connects the idea of a species to the process of evolution.
